  1. Due to the difference in temperatures, the Sun emits mostly visible radiation and the Earth emits mostly infrared radiation.

  2. When water substance freezes and condenses, latent heat is released. This causes the temperature of the environment to go up.

  3. The fact that the Earth is spherical is the main reason why the Sun heats the tropical regions more than the polar regions, which requires a poleward heat transport by the atmosphere and oceans.

  4. The fact that the Earth is tilted is why the daily insolation changes throughout the year for any location on Earth (except the Equator).
